Solution

The correct option is C

Reflexive and transitive only


Explanation for the correct option:

Checking the relation

A=3,6,9,12

R=3,3,6,6,9,9,12,12,6,12,3,9,3,12,3,6

For all aAa,aR

Ris reflexive

6,12Rbut12,6R

Therefore Ris not symmetric

checking transitivity:

for any a,bRb,cR

(a,c)R

Therefore R is transitive

Hence, option (C) is the correct answer
